When someone passes away, the process of obtaining the necessary documentation to handle the ultimate disposition of their remains begins. First, the appropriate physician must sign the death certificate. This is usually coordinated by the nursing administrator at the facility where death has occurred. If death occurs at home, it is our responsibility to secure the death certificate through either hospice or the physician that was caring for the decedent. Once signed, it becomes our responsibility to secure it and then transfer the deceased from place of passing to our funeral home.
